Breeder - what does it mean?

n. pejorative term for a heterosexual person, especially one who lives in a "traditional" relationship with children or who aspires to do so in the future

Breeder - slang

1. derogatory term to describe heterosexuals, usually when engaged in an extended relationship (eg. marriage) with a partner of the opposite sex.
2. Derogatory term used by inner city dwellers (of ANY sexual inclination) to define inhabitants of the suburbs who subscribe to - and are enslaved by - their desire to procreate.

example - im going out to breedersville on the weekend to visit my sister.

(breedersville - read 'suburbs')
